Jack L.
Yarbrough
Oct 29, 1941 — May 6, 2018
Jack L. Yarbrough, 76, of Granger, died Sunday May 6, 2018 at St. Joseph Regional Medical Center. The South Bend native was born October 29, 1941 to (the late) Robert H. & Sabra (Smith) Yarbrough. He graduated from Riley High School with the Class of '60 and on January 19, 1963 Jack married June P. (Bogunia) Yarbrough in St. Casimir Catholic Church. June survives him after 55 years of marriage. Jack retired in 2002 from Norfolk Southern Railroad after 38 years of service and was the 'unofficial' secretary for the Railroad retiree luncheons. He was a member of St. Pius X Catholic Church and was a 4 th Degree member of the Knights of Columbus-Fr. Stephen T. Badin Council 4263. Jack also volunteered at the St. Vincent DePaul Society and was a member of the Elkhart Moose Lodge #599 and the Michiana Classic Chevy Club. Jack loved cars and his garage; he enjoyed attending classic car shows and he often won trophies. He also had a love of airplanes and never passed up an opportunity to go flying with friends. Devoted to his family & friends, Jack was known to always have a smile and a positive outlook. He also enjoyed travelling and cruises, following NASCAR, riding his Harley and attending Notre Dame Women's Basketball games with his good friend, Joe. In addition to June, Jack is also survived by their children, Janelle (Randall) Sharp of South Bend, Julie Hinton of Osceola and Jay Yarbrough of South Bend; grandchildren, Dominic Bartolini of South Bend, Ashley (De'Von Rhodes) Sharp of Lakeville, Kayla (Nick Merrill) Hinton of North Liberty, Allyvia Hinton & Bryce Hinton, both of Osceola, Daniel (Tara) Sharp of Plymouth, Aaliyah Ethington of Buchanan MI; eight great-grandchildren and two great-great-grandchildren. Jack was preceded in death by his parents and his sister, Cherylann Marks Bahlenhorst.
